Hi, welcome aboard for next week's disaster-recovery drill at Vexline. During failover we disable permessage-deflate on the websocket tier: compression saves roughly 40% bandwidth but spikes CPU exactly when we can least afford it, so the tradeoff flips under load. You will re-enable it manually after stabilization. That step requires unlocking the ops keyring, which accepts the recovery passphrase noted directly below this paragraph.

vault phrase of tajef-faduf = casox-ralius-julir

# Break-Glass: CompactKite Log Compaction

Hey reviewer — if compaction on the Ferrow message queue wedges and on-call can't reach the admin plane, break-glass applies. Grab the emergency operator role, pause compaction on the stuck partition, and file an incident note within an hour. Unsealing the emergency credential bundle requires the recovery passphrase shown directly below.

unlock words, kajog-bahif: wendor-praael-ralys-julvan-kasath-kelys-wenmir-wenius-julax

**Alert: vendored-fonts-stale**

Fires when the Typekeep vendoring job detects that a bundled third-party font in the Marrowline design system is more than two minor versions behind upstream, or when a license manifest hash mismatch occurs. Usually low urgency; batch the updates. Mention it at the weekly eng sync and route licensing questions to the design-infra owners.

alerts address for kafof-bagag: kasael@olvarqdyn.corp